检查DLL OS版本

检查DLL OS版本,dll,Dll,我的意思是,对于哪个平台,可以使用特定的DLL。例如,abc.dll可用于64位平台或32位平台?我怎么知道呢?如果您有dll项目文件的源代码,您可以转到项目->属性,找到目标平台x86/x64。 但是,请注意,默认情况下,所有.NET程序集都设置为以任何平台为目标。因此,您所指的特定dll可以是通用dll,并且可以在两种类型的平台上使用 谢谢你的回复。问题是我有第三方dll,没有源代码。我正在一个项目中使用它。该项目是在32位平台上进行的。它运行得很好,但我需要使用windows进程。这会在6

我的意思是,对于哪个平台,可以使用特定的DLL。例如,abc.dll可用于64位平台或32位平台?我怎么知道呢?

如果您有dll项目文件的源代码,您可以转到项目->属性,找到目标平台x86/x64。
但是,请注意,默认情况下,所有.NET程序集都设置为以任何平台为目标。因此,您所指的特定dll可以是通用dll,并且可以在两种类型的平台上使用

谢谢你的回复。问题是我有第三方dll,没有源代码。我正在一个项目中使用它。该项目是在32位平台上进行的。它运行得很好,但我需要使用windows进程。这会在64位操作系统上产生问题。我下载了另一个使用64位平台的dll,但它不适用于64位操作系统。所以我很想知道我们是否可以检查DLL的平台版本。